MATTER OF GRAZIADEI


286 A.D. 911 (1955)

In the Matter of the Claims of Rose M. Graziadei et al., on Behalf of Themselves and All Others Similarly Situated, Appellants. Isador Lubin, as Industrial Commissioner, Respondent. General Electric Corporation, Employer

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Third Department.

June 16, 1955.


The contract between the employer and the union of which claimants were members contained a provision that the employer might shut down its plant for a two weeks' period providing it gave the employees thirty days' prior notice of the intention to shut down. It also provided for vacation pay for employees graded upon length of employment.
